What country has the highest population density?

The political entity that has the highest population density is Monaco. In 2005, the average density was 16923 persons per square kilometer, total area 1.95 square kilometers. This is followed by Gibraltar, Vatican City, Malta, and San Marino. Malta, with over 400,000 residents, is the densest large country.The major country with the highest population density is the Netherlands, with a density of about 400 persons per square kilometer, which is 16 million people in 41,526 square kilometers.

What are the types of Population density?

The two main types of population density are arithmetic population density, which measures the number of people per unit of area, and physiological population density, which considers population density in relation to the amount of arable land available for agriculture in an area.

What are the countries with the highest and lowest physiological densities?

The country with the highest physiological density is Bangladesh, due to its high population density and limited arable land. On the other hand, the country with the lowest physiological density is Mongolia because it has a low population density and vast land area with sparse population distribution.

Population total land area birth rate death rate and population density of china?

The following data gives the population, total land area, birth rate, death ate and the population density of China; Population, total (2010) 1,338,299,512.0 Land area (sq. km) (2010) 9,327,480.0 Birth rate, crude (per 1,000 people) (2009) 12.1 Death rate, crude (per 1,000 people) (2009) 7.1 Population density (people per sq. km) (2010) 143.5

What's the world's largest city?

Shanghai is the city with the highest population at 24,256,800. Tokyo is the city with the highest metropolitan area population at 36,923,000. Tokyo is also the city with the highest urban area population at 37,750,000. London is the largest city by land size at 9,078 square kilometres. Manila is the city with the highest population density at 42,857 people per square kilometre.
